Charles Alexander (Charlie) BROWN

BROWN, Charles Alexander

Service Number: 2341
Enlisted: 11 July 1915
Last Rank: Sergeant
Last Unit: 19th Infantry Battalion
Born: Scarborough, New South Wales, Australia, 29 September 1893
Home Town: Scarborough, Wollongong, New South Wales
Schooling: Thirroul and Cleveland Street, Redfern Public Schools, Sydney Technical High School, New South Wales, Australia
Occupation: Paymaster
Died: Died of wounds, France, 11 August 1918, aged 24 years
Cemetery: Daours Communal Cemetery Extension, France
Memorials: Australian War Memorial Roll of Honour
